    Design of automatic control system based on unified timed hybrid Petri net

    Get PDF
    A practical problem in automation systems modeling is the choice between a fully hybrid approach and the fluidization of some parts conserving the general discrete event approach. This paper explores the approach based on specific hybrid parts into a discrete event system using a unified Petri nets environment called GHENeSys (General Hierarchical Enhanced Net System), which follows the ISO/IEC 15909 standard and includes extensions such as hierarchy and time concepts. Then, a design method based on GHENeSys Timed Hybrid Petri Net (GTHPN) technique is proposed to model these hybrid parts. GHENeSys subnets are associated with macro-places and help to control combinatorial explosion and has extended arcs to guarantee the GTHPN applicability to practical cases. All resulting models of the approach proposed could also benefit from an easier conversion to PLC programs in IEC 61131 representation.     A PETRI NET BASED PLATFORM FOR DISTRIBUTED MODELING AND SIMULATION OF PRODUCTIVE SYSTEMS

    No full text
    Abstract. Currently with the increasing complexity of productive systems associated with the geographical dispersion of industries there are new requiriments for design tools. In this context the purpose of this work is to introduce a new platform for distributed modeling and analysis of productive systems. The platform is based on Petri net as a modeling formalism and on the label-ring protocol for managing the distributed simulation. The focus of this paper is on the platform communication algorithm.     THE DEVELOPMENT OF A PLATFORM TO SIMULATE PRODUCTIVE SYSTEMS IN A DISTRIBUTED ENVIRONMENT

    No full text
    Abstract. Pushed by the need of enlarging productive systems, the use of open distributed automation concept is spreading in industry. In distributed systems, some activities, such as the network data transmission may be seen as a succession of discrete states and instantaneous events. In this case, Petri Nets may be used to model this kind of system because it is known as a powerful tool used to model and to analysis concurrent, distributed, asynchronous, and parallel systems and it has a useful graphic representation and mathematic formalism. This work proposes the development of a platform to model and simulate productive systems, in a distributed computers environment. The adoption of middleware systems in this platform guaranties more portability, interoperability, scalability, and interconnectivity, allowing a future integration of this platform with real machines/resources. To help on the design of this platform, both ODP (Open and Distributed Processing) and UML (Unified Modeling Language) diagrams are used

    DEVELOPMENT OF AN OPEN DISTRIBUTED APPROACH FOR BUILDING AUTOMATION

    No full text
    Abstract. The demand for more efficient, reliable and safe systems has beneficed the development of new concepts for buildings automation. These features can be achieved through an effective building systems integration. However, considering that each building system has unique characteristics, the requirements specification, verification, validation and implementation of an integrated solution are complex tasks, possibly leading to an unreliable automation system. Thus, an adequate approach for treat these systems, is fundamental to manage them and to assure effectively its integration. On the other hand, treat the building system integration with characteristics of open distributed systems can provide solutions for many problems related to aspects such as flexibility, investment preservation, connectivity and interoperability. Then, in this paper Open Distributed Processing- ODP is introduced as a general framework upon which open distributed system can be modeled through the viewpoint concept and the use of an object oriented language (Unified Modeling Language UML). The Petri net (PN) is also considered because it could provide a effective model analysis. In this context, the purpose of this work is to introduce an open distributed approach for building automation based on the merging of ODP framework, UML and PN

    Towards modular and coordinated manufacturing systems oriented to services

    Get PDF
    Nowadays, there is a trend for industry reorganization in geographically dispersed systems, carried out of their activities with autonomy. These systems must maintain coordinated relationship among themselves in order to assure an expected performance of the overall system. Thus, a manufacturing system is proposed, based on “web services” to assure an effective orchestration of services in order to produce final products. In addition, it considers special functions, such as teleoperation and remote monitoring, users’ online request, among others. Considering the proposed system as discrete event system (DES), techniques derived from Petri nets (PN), including the Production Flow Schema (PFS), can be used in a PFS/PN approach for modeling. The system is approached in different levels of abstraction: a conceptual model which is obtained by applying the PFS technique and a functional model which is obtained by applying PN. Finally, a particular example of the proposed system is presented
